Breytenbach, Adv G to ask the President of the Republic

(1)     Whether The Presidency intends to appeal the judgment delivered by the High Court of South Africa, Gauteng Division, Pretoria in case 19577/2009 delivered on 29 April 2016; if so, what are the relevant details; (2) whether The Presidency will pay for the legal costs incurred in the specified appeal process; if not, (a) why not and (b) who will pay the specified costs; if so, on what legal provisions will The Presidency rely in this regard?

Reply:

(1)       As a third respondent in the matter between the Democratic Alliance and the Acting National Director of Public Prosecutions, I  did  lodge an application for leave to   appeal  the  decision of the Gauteng High Court. As the honourable member might be aware, the Gauteng High Court dismissed  the application for leave to appeal.   I am still considering the court judgement and weighing my options.
